Edward B.
Bogard
February 20, 1930 – April 8, 2023
Edward B. Bogard, Darboy, age 93, died Saturday, April 8, 2023 at his home. He was born in Kimberly on February 20, 1930 to the late Edward and Etta (Wildenberg) Vanden Boogaard. Ed was a Naval veteran of the Korean War, serving from 1950-1954, and was a member of the William Verhagen American Legion Post 60. He married Berdella Ruplinger in Tomahawk on September 17, 1955. Ed worked as a master plumber and was a member of the Plumbers and Steamfitters UA Local 400. He was an avid fisherman and hunter. He enjoyed time spent at the family cottage on Pelican Lake and on the hunting land in Shawano County. Ed was a man of strong faith.
Ed is survived by his wife of 67 years, Berdella; children: Mike (Rose) Bogard, Darboy; Steve (Doreen) Bogard, Darboy; and Jean (Rick) Yunk, Kimberly; grandchildren: Lee (Heather) Bogard, Stacy (Mark) Huettl, Kari (Ryan) Jacobson, Jay (fiancée Cheyenne Kilgore) Bogard, Kelly (Andi) Prechtl, Mariah (Bryan) Lamers, Holly (Luke) Brockman, and Neil Yunk; great grandchildren: Cole and Kaylee Huettl; Bo and Maren Lamers; Isaac, Shea, and Wells Brockman; and Zoe Prechtl; and sister-in-law, Betty (Don) Schmit. He is further survived by nieces, nephews, other relatives, and friends.
In addition to his parents, Ed was preceded in death by his brothers: Jim (Helen), Scott (Rosie) and Gene (Ginny) Bogard.
Visitation will be held Thursday, April 13, 2023 at O'CONNELL FUNERAL HOME (1776 E. Main Street, Little Chute) from 10:30 a.m. until time of Funeral at 12:00 noon, with Deacon David Van Eperen officiating. Military Honors, conducted by the William Verhagen American Legion Post 60, will follow.
Ed's family would like to thank the staff at ThedaCare at Home Hospice for the kind care he received.
